Job Description

Insight Global is seeking a System Administrator to support a large federal customer of ours in Chantilly, VA. This role will be onsite 5 days a week. This Engineer will be responsible for the design, implementation, configuration, and troubleshooting of the organization’s network infrastructure. Ensuring the stability and performance of the network. Maintain network reliability, resolve issues promptly, and collaborate with other IT teams to ensure that networking systems support the organization's operational needs.

Other Responsibilities:
- Troubleshoot and debugging complex network problems and recommending operational efficiency improvements
- Preventative maintenance (software/hardware/firmware upgrades) including security updates, performance upgrades and schedule maintenance.
- Work closely with the field engineers to simulate expected system level performance and provide quick feedback on potential improvement
- Originates design documents for small projects and in support of large programs
- Collaborate with engineers in preparation of Designs, including: Narrative Design Documents, Systems Designs, Subsystem Designs (CAD / Panels / Layouts / Wiring / Hardware / Communications)
- Preparation of test reports
- Commissioning of deployed systems
- Prepares cost estimates and supporting documents for projects
- Documents the crucial working procedures and Troubleshooting of network operations.

Required Skills & Experience

Active TSSCI with Poly
Bachelors Degree in Engineering, Computer Science, or related field
7+ years in total networking experience (design, configuring, documentation, testing)
Hands on experience with Cisco and Juniper Switches
Experience with Cisco Firepower and Juniper SRX 1600 firewalls
Experience with Whatsup Gold or Juniper Apstra monitoring systems
